Defender Shorey up for sale at Villa
Wednesday 15th July 2009, 10:11AM BST.
Villa full-back Nicky Shorey could become the next victim of Martin O’Neill’s plans to overhaul his defence for next season.
Centre-back Zat Knight is in line to join Bolton as soon as Villa bring in another central defender, possibly by the end of the week, with the club still thin on numbers after the retirement of skipper Martin Laursen.
But now the Express & Star understands left-back Shorey may be on his way out too.
Despite Villa’s squad looking decidedly thin on numbers, it is believed the Villa boss has decided to entertain offers for Shorey – currently his only fit recognised left-back with Freddie Bouma still sidelined – if he can recoup around two thirds of the £4.5million fee paid to Reading just a year ago.
O’Neill was prepared to sell the former Leyton Orient man in January but, despite interest from Tottenham and Portsmouth, no offers were tabled.
A move back closer to his London roots would still appear the most likely destination for Shorey, however it is understood the player remains open minded over moving further north.
The England international ended the campaign in Villa’s starting XI but spent five months of the season on the sidelines, after being dropped at the expense of right-back Luke Young.
One player increasingly unlikely to be heading to the Midlands is Sheffield United right-back Kyle Naughton, with Everton and Tottenham having both tabled joint bids for the defender and his Blades team-mate Kyle Walker.
